Course summary

Discover the science behind microscopic life with our Microbiology BSc at Birmingham. Combining cell biology, genetic engineering and infection biology you explore how animals, plants, and microorganisms function and interact, preparing you to tackle global challenges. By combining hands-on training with essential skills, we ensure you excel in your career. The Microbiology BSc gives you flexibility to study multiple aspects of biology along side a core specialism in microbiology, allowing you to shape your microbiology training in areas from human health to conservation and biotechnology to climate change. Study research as it happens and be part of the solution to some of life’s biggest challenges. Re imagine what’s next and forge your future at the university most targeted by top UK employers. The Microbiology BSc combines training in essential skills required for modern scientists and allows you to emmerse yourself in a vibrant research community: The Institute for Microbiology and Infection.
